DPR, May 26 — DAN. The slate factory in the Amvrosiyevka district in the Donetsk People’s Republic is resuming year-round operation for the first time since the late 2000s, said Tekhprom company sales manager Sergey Troyansky said on Friday.

“In our situation, roofs are the first to take damage, so we keep on working, ” Troyansky told the Donetsk News Agency.  “We’ve been working throughout this year, perhaps for the first time in 15 years, without making a pause in the winter.”

“There’s much work to do; I think we’ll be able to meet the demand, ” he added.

Troyansky said that after the DPR’s accession to Russia logistics improved for the supplies of raw materials and spare parts.

The company, located in the outskirts of the Novoamvrosiyevskoye township, Avrosiyevka District, was founded in 2001.  It employs some 100 personnel who produce flat and corrugated roof slates.*jk
